A quick definition of dianoetic:

Term: dianoetic

Definition: Dianoetic is a type of logical reasoning that moves from one subject to another. It comes from the Greek words "dia" meaning "through" and "noein" meaning "to revolve in the mind". It is an old-fashioned term that is sometimes mistakenly called "dianatic".
